Format consistency for your URL is very important. Be sure to use the exact same URL whenever you request a link. Even though a URL link beginning with "http" or "www" (or both) might resolve to the same page, Google sees them as different destinations.
If you want to see how many links you have, go back to Google and enter "Links: http://www.yourdomain.com" (without quotes). The inbound links for that domain will show up.
Mark the number of results down and try again without "www". Mark that number down as well. Now try it with the "www" but bot the "http://". Different amount of results will most likely show up. This is because Google sees them as different link destinations.
